Challenge Florianópolis delivered an unforgettable race weekend, with athletes from around the world taking on the spectacular course on the ‘Magic Isle’.
Over 1,200 age group athletes took part across the weekend of sport, with events including a 7km run sprint distance races and junior events, alongside the flagship middle distance race. Challenge Florianópolis once again proved to be a true triathlon festival for athletes of all ages and abilities and spectators alike.
In the men’s race, Rodrigo Silveirinha Correa Filho delivered an outstanding performance to take the overall win in 3:48:38. The women’s race saw Stella Aparecida Furlan de Oliveira claim victory in 4:37:56, showcasing consistency and strength across all three disciplines to secure the top spot.
Beyond the racing, the event highlighted the unique appeal of Florianópolis, combining world-class sport with a true post-race vacation destination where beaches, culture, and community come together. So strong is the demand for this destination, that for the second year running, two Challenge Florianópolis races will take place, the second one on 29 November 2026, this time featuring a pro race alongside the age group field.
